  Hi Guys------------thanks for the well thought-out input. The problem, at least one of the problems, as you noted, is the testing. Part 503 and the regs of the CIWMB do not include or entertain many of these issues. Thus, while the product may meet "standards" assuming adequacy of regulatory over-sight, which is also really questionable, this does not assure adequate safety margins. To give you an idea of how far this has been pushed off the radar, look at the Qui Tam case involving the cattle killed from sewage sludge that was applied on pastureland and the extent to which fraud was used.

  The recently filed Qui Tam Complaint is posted on the homepage of sludgefacts.org which reveals in detail to what illegal and unethical lengths EPA and industry friendly UGA scientists went to fabricate fraudulent data in the Augusta Georgia Cows-Dead-from-Eating-Sludged-Feed" case.
